Output ecc3dc6c6c177af4ad085453cffe11f4ecbb7ed1c8410c042d05e1e72b8aed33:8

value
10596
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e6344228cdc6c763079b7b0b7aa20ea281474e32b8edc372d56e11992b8841a8
address
bc1puc6yy2xdcmrkxpum0v9h4gsw52q5wn3jhrkuxuk4dcgej2uggx5qscw3vr
transaction
ecc3dc6c6c177af4ad085453cffe11f4ecbb7ed1c8410c042d05e1e72b8aed33
spent
true